Market Analysis

The GCC construction software market is witnessing robust growth, projected to expand from USD 88.8 million in 2024 to USD 213.6 million by 2035. This growth represents a steady comp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 8.306% during the forecast period. The rapid pace of urbanization across the GCC region is a significant growth driver, with an estimated 80% of the population expected to reside in urban areas by 2030. This demographic shift is prompting increased investments in residential, commercial, and infrastructural development, boosting demand for efficient project management and construction solutions. As projects grow in size and complexity, stakeholders are increasingly relying on construction software to manage costs, timelines, and quality assurance. The software enhances decision-making by offering real-time insights and improving collaboration across teams, thus becoming a vital tool in modern construction.

Market Key Players

Key players in the GCC construction software market are playing a crucial role in driving innovation and setting industry standards. Leading companies include Oracle Corporation, CMiC, Aconex, Sage Group, and Procore Technologies. These organizations offer a wide range of construction-specific digital solutions covering project management, resource planning, budgeting, cost control, and field productivity. Their offerings are particularly tailored to address the challenges of large-scale construction projects typical in the GCC region. These companies continuously invest in research and development to integrate new technologies such as cloud computing, artificial intelligence, and machine learning, helping improve the effectiveness and user experience of their platforms. Strategic partnerships, acquisitions, and market expansion initiatives also contribute to their competitive edge in the region.

Market Segmentation

The GCC construction software market is segmented based on software type, deployment mode, organization size, and application. Among software types, project management software holds the largest market share and is forecasted to remain dominant, with a valuation of approximately USD 30.0 million in 2024. Other key segments include accounting and financial management, field productivity tools, quality and safety assurance, and integrated systems combining multiple functionalities. Deployment modes are categorized into cloud-based and on-premises solutions, with cloud platforms gaining traction due to their flexibility, scalability, and lower upfront costs. Organization size segmentation differentiates between large enterprises and small to medium-sized enterprises (SMEs), each with varying software needs and budget considerations. In terms of application, construction software is used by general contractors, architects and engineers, subcontractors, building owners, and specialty contractors. Each user group requires unique software features, ranging from project lifecycle tracking to cost estimation and compliance management.

Market Dynamics

Several dynamic factors are shaping the GCC construction software market. The increasing complexity and scale of construction projects have made traditional project management techniques less effective, accelerating the adoption of digital solutions. Construction software enhances collaboration between onsite and offsite teams, minimizes errors, improves resource planning, and ensures better regulatory compliance. Additionally, the GCC’s strong push toward digital transformation, backed by smart city initiatives and long-term economic visions like Saudi Arabia’s Vision 2030, has bolstered software integration across the construction sector. However, certain challenges remain. High initial investment costs, limited awareness among smaller firms, and a shortage of skilled personnel proficient in using advanced software tools may act as barriers to widespread adoption. Nevertheless, government support and increasing digital literacy are gradually mitigating these obstacles, creating a more favorable environment for growth.

Recent Development

The market has seen several recent developments, particularly in the realm of technology integration. Leading construction software providers are incorporating advanced analytics, artificial intelligence, and machine learning features into their platforms to offer predictive insights, automation, and enhanced resource allocation. These features allow construction firms to anticipate project risks, optimize timelines, and make data-driven decisions. Moreover, mobile applications are being developed to extend software accessibility to field workers, enabling real-time updates and communication directly from construction sites. This trend significantly improves responsiveness and operational efficiency. Another recent trend includes the incorporation of Building Information Modeling (BIM) capabilities, allowing users to visualize and plan construction projects in a virtual 3D environment. The combination of BIM with project management tools provides a comprehensive solution that addresses both design and execution challenges.

Regional Analysis

Regionally, Saudi Arabia, the United Arab Emirates, and Qatar lead in software adoption within the GCC due to their large-scale infrastructure and real estate developments. Saudi Arabia, in particular, is undergoing a significant transformation with mega-projects such as NEOM, The Line, and the Red Sea Project, all of which demand high levels of project coordination and digital oversight. The UAE remains a hub for innovation and technology adoption, with Dubai and Abu Dhabi spearheading efforts in smart city development. Qatar, driven by projects related to the FIFA World Cup and its long-term national development strategy, is also witnessing increased demand for digital construction solutions. The presence of global technology providers and increased local investments in construction technology platforms further strengthen the software ecosystem in these countries. Supportive regulatory frameworks, government-led digitalization agendas, and a growing pool of skilled technology professionals contribute to a strong regional foundation for market expansion.
